Product Function Description

The front axle outer shaft flange stud is a critical fastening component in your Toyota vehicle's front axle assembly. This stud secures the outer shaft flange to the hub or drive shaft, ensuring reliable power transfer from the differential to the wheels. For Toyota 4WD and AWD vehicles, these studs must withstand high torque loads and rotational forces during normal driving and off-road use. This stud is manufactured to factory specifications, providing the correct thread dimensions, material strength, and durability for secure axle assembly. Designed for both right-hand and left-hand side applications, this stud ensures proper fitment for either side of the vehicle.


When Should You Replace It?

Consider replacing this stud if you experience any of the following symptoms: Visible damage to the stud threads – stripped, cross-threaded, or worn threads. The stud is bent, cracked, or broken. Corrosion or rust affecting the stud integrity. The stud does not tighten properly or feels loose when installed. You are performing axle or hub service that requires stud removal – replacing with new ones is recommended for reliability. The previous installation was over-torqued, potentially compromising stud strength. You are replacing the axle shaft, hub, or flange assembly. The stud shows signs of fatigue or stress damage. Note: Studs are critical safety components that should be replaced when damaged or as part of proper repair procedures. Using correct fasteners is essential for safe vehicle operation.

Installation Tips

Important: Axle fasteners are critical safety components. Professional installation is recommended. Clean the threaded hole thoroughly before installation – remove all debris, old thread locker, and corrosion. Check that the stud threads match the hole threads. Apply thread locker or anti-seize as recommended for your specific application. Thread the stud into place using the correct installation tool. Tighten to the specified torque using a calibrated torque wrench. Do not over-tighten, as this can stretch or damage the stud. If installing with a nut, apply the correct torque to the nut while holding the stud in position. After installation, verify that the flange is properly secured and there is no excessive play. Professional installation is recommended for critical safety components.
